一、网页采集器的定义和作用
网页采集器是一种自动化工具,用于从互联网上获取信息并将其保存到本地或远程数据库中。其作用在于帮助用户快速、自动地收集并整理网络上的信息,提高工作效率并且节省时间成本。网页采集器通过模拟人工浏览网页的行为,访问并提取目标网页的数据,实现了大规模数据的自动采集与处理。
二、网页采集器的工作原理
网页采集器的工作原理主要包括网页链接的获取、网页内容的下载、数据的解析与存储等过程。首先,采集器会根据设定的规则爬取目标网页的链接,然后按照一定频率对这些链接进行访问和数据下载,在下载完成后对网页内容进行解析,并提取所需的信息存储到数据库中。整个过程可以利用多线程、分布式等技术提高效率和稳定性。
三、网页采集器的分类与技术
根据其功能和实现方式,网页采集器可以分为通用型和定制型两种。通用型网页采集器能够自动化获取各类网页信息,而定制型网页采集器则针对特定网站或特定数据结构设计,具有强大的定制化能力。技术上,网页采集器采用了多种编程语言和数据处理技术,如Python、Java等编程语言和正则表达式、XPath等数据解析技术。
四、网页采集器在大数据分析中的应用
在大数据分析领域,网页采集器扮演着重要的角色。它可帮助企业和研究机构从互联网上采集各种数据,包括用户行为数据、市场信息、舆情数据等,为后续的数据分析提供了丰富的信息基础。通过对大规模网页数据的采集和整合,可以进行用户画像分析、市场趋势预测、舆情监测等工作,为决策提供可靠的数据支持。
五、网页采集器的发展趋势和挑战
网页采集器的发展受到数据保护和隐私安全、网站反爬虫技术等挑战的制约。此外,随着Web技术的不断更新和网络环境的变化,采集器还需要不断适应新的网页结构和数据交互方式,保持高效稳定地工作。未来,随着人工智能、机器学习等技术的发展,网页采集器将不断提升智能化和自适应能力,以更好地适应复杂多变的网络环境。
六、网页采集器在未来的应用前景
未来,网页采集器将在更多领域得到应用,如智能搜索引擎、舆情监测、金融风控、电商数据分析等。随着大数据和人工智能技术的深度融合,网页采集器将为各行各业提供更丰富、更精准的数据支持,成为信息社会中不可或缺的重要工具。